k31th less WHY; more WOT Site Developer 29,296 Member For: 16y 11m Gender: Male Location: Melbourne Posted 08/07/18 02:38 PM Share Posted 08/07/18 02:38 PM probably about 4-600ish for the labour to pull the gearbox out etc and replace all of the seals etc that need replacing while it's out. Of course that varies fairly wildly depending on the labour rate and skill level of the shop you choose to take it to. The bubbling is a standard feature of the XR6T. It's called thermo-siphon and it bubbles coolant through the turbo as it's idling down after switch off so you don't need to idle the car or run a turbo timer. If it's stock, that's what they do, they come onto the 5-6psi of boost quite quickly and then they hold that boost to the redline which makes the torque peak nice and early in the boost range then hold steady to the redline, too, which makes it "feel" slow in the mid-range to top-range, but you'll find the speedo is still climbing quite fast Yep, if the car rattles around, it's likely the engine mounts are shot. The driver side one goes first, so check it, but change both if it's gone. 50rpm dips etc when slowing down or under no load is not too unusual for these cars. Can be smoothed out with a tune and potentially the intake tract can be cleaned to be sure everything is running as smoothly as possible. k31th less WHY; more WOT Site Developer 29,296 Member For: 16y 11m Gender: Male Location: Melbourne Posted 09/07/18 11:38 AM Share Posted 09/07/18 11:38 AM The number on the front of the timing case is not the engine number. The engine number is stamped onto the engine block below the exhaust manifold close to the firewall/bell-housing area. The fact that the engine has a blue rocker cover, means it's possible it's a typhoon engine, but you can't know for sure without checking a valid engine number or pulling it apart to be sure. Is the dipstick not sealing because the plastic is cracked or broken etc? Get a new one from Ford or a wrecker, if necessary. Looks like the coolant is just too low, hence the fact the top hose has no pressure when it's running, too. If the temperature gauge doesn't change too much, it'll be fine as it is until you top up or flush the coolant system. It might just "feel" like a drop to 100kW, as I described above. The "rate of change of acceleration" (called "jerk") is what you feel the most, in the seat of the pants department, so you won't be able to accurately tell how much power it's making until you take it to a dyno to see for sure. Sometimes the fuel sender rig doesn't detect a small amount of fuel you put in with regard to the fuel calculations, so don't worry about that, just make sure you put 10-20L in, minimum, for it to show up.
